Web4. Sleep with a pillow between your legs. Using a pillow is one of the easiest ways to reduce and even eliminate hip pain at night and while sleeping on your side. Many side sleepers find that using an extra pillow between their legs is more comfortable, even if they don’t have any existing hip pain or tightness. WebNov 23, 2024 · Side sleepers People who sleep on their side should pick pillows that are thick enough to keep the head and neck in line but not so thick that they tilt the head up or down. WebApr 13, 2024 · Sleeping position affects the alignment of your spine, which in turn affects lower back pain. The three main sleeping positions are back sleeping, side sleeping, and stomach sleeping. Side sleeping is often considered the best position overall, followed by back sleeping and stomach sleeping. WebNov 16, 2024 · Sleeping on the left side during pregnancy facilitates blood flow, ensuring that vital organs and the baby receive the nutrients and oxygen they need. This position also decreases the likelihood of swelling in the ankles and legs. Sleeping on the right side can put pressure on the liver, so it is not optimal. WebOct 11, 2024 · There are a few things you can do to make sleeping on your side more comfortable. First, you can use a pillow to support your head and neck. You can also put a pillow between your knees to keep your spine in alignment. If you have a problem with your shoulder, you can use a pillow to prop it up.
